A disabled orange cat living on the streets entered a cycle of love after meeting an old man.

If a healthy cat accidentally becomes a stray, it might still have a chance to survive, at least it will be able to find food and fight back when faced with threats, although it is still difficult. But if a disabled stray cat lives alone outside, wouldn't it be even more difficult?

This problem could be considered both difficult and easy for Bubby. Bubby is a disabled stray orange cat. Years ago, due to an illness, Bubby's owner not only decided to give up on him, but he also lost a front leg and a piece of his tail. From then on, a disabled stray cat with only three legs appeared.

A disabled stray cat walked into a family's home

One evening nine years ago, Bubby walked into the kitchen of a house. The owner of the house was a retired old man named Boyd. Every day, the old man would prepare a meal for the stray cats in the neighborhood at his door. On this day, after preparing the meal, the old man did not wait for the usual stray cat, but instead waited for an orange cat.

After the orange cat came over, it wolfed down all the food the old man had prepared. The old man knew that life was hard for stray cats, especially since this was a disabled stray cat. From then on, the old man would prepare an extra portion of food for it and always keep the door of his house open for it.

Gradually, the cat and the old man became familiar with each other.

It also frequently came to the old man's house to play with Seson, an indigenous resident. However, Seson soon passed away from illness. The old man thought that without a playmate, the orange cat might not come anymore. But every day after that, the orange cat still came, and stayed even longer than before.

Successfully adopted an orange cat

The name Bubby was given by the old man, and that's how the stray orange cat was adopted by him. They probably needed each other; the old man needed companionship, and the cat needed love and food.

Afterwards, the old man's daughter moved to a faraway place, leaving only the cat and the old man at home. Their relationship became even closer, and the cat often slept with its head on the old man's lap. Every morning, Bubby was the old man's motivation to get up. This continued until 2017, when the old man passed away.

Bubby never appeared again after that. The old man's daughter was worried that Bubby would suffer, so she tried everything she could to find it. The food that was originally placed in front of the old man's house was never touched. For the next two years, Bubby seemed to have disappeared, and no one saw it.

The cat left after its owner left.

Two years later, Ray, the old man's neighbor, saw Bubby again. Bubby looked much older and was much weaker. Ray wanted to take Bubby to an adoption center, but after two months of trying, he still couldn't catch it. Now, new residents had moved into the old man's neighborhood, and they were terrified of cats.

Ray still begged them to let Bubby into the house if she came, and then to call her. After some coaxing and cajoling, they finally managed to put Bubby in a cage and take her to a nearby shelter. When she arrived at the shelter, Bubby was terrified and buried her face in the blanket.

Dehydrated, weak, and fearful, Bubby was in extremely poor health. If he had arrived any later, he probably wouldn't have made it through the winter.

The arrival of a new owner

Sarah is a volunteer at the shelter. She fell in love with Bubby the first time she saw him. As a shelter worker, she sees millions of cats every year, but none of them have ever made her feel this way. Once Bubby was almost fully recovered, Sarah took him home.

Later, the old woman's daughter learned about Bubby's situation through the shelter's online forum and would often bring gifts to visit it at Sarah's home. Bubby got along very well with the other pets in the house, but this happy time did not last long. A year later, Bubby passed away from cancer.

Fortunately, in the final moments of its life, it was still loved by so many people.
